Key aspects of this role include:
ASSUMPTION: This role requires a strong blend of creativity and strategic thinking, with a focus on driving measurable business results through digital marketing channels.
β Developing creative concepts for digital marketing campaigns that drive measurable business impact
β Leading co-marketing initiatives and content creation with our partner network, working closely with sales, channel, and product teams to generate business opportunities
β Translating marketing strategies into clear, actionable briefs for creative and production teams, with a strong focus on results
β Identifying and proposing new digital formats to boost visibility and engagement
β Ensuring all content reflects the brandβs value proposition and aligns with business priorities and partner needs
β Designing and implementing reusable marketing kits and content that partners can easily adapt to accelerate their go-to-market efforts
β Creating visual content (carousels, reels, videos, infographics, copywriting, etc.) tailored to business marketing activities
β Maintaining visual and narrative consistency across all digital touchpointsβinternal, partner-facing, and customer-facing
β Tracking and analyzing the performance of content and co-marketing initiatives (engagement, conversion, business impact)
β Applying agile methodologies (A/B testing, growth hacking) to continuously optimize campaign and content effectiveness
β Staying ahead of digital trends and tools to keep the brand and partner value proposition innovative and competitive

Industry: Wolters Kluwer operates in the software development industry, providing information services and solutions for professionals in various sectors, including finance, tax and accounting, risk and compliance, health, and legal.
Company Size: Wolters Kluwer is a large organization with over 10,000 employees worldwide. This size offers opportunities for career growth and exposure to diverse projects and teams.
Founded: Wolters Kluwer was founded in 1836 and has since grown into a global leader in its industry, with a strong reputation for innovation and expertise.
